Bug 1758391 - Rename text-wrap to text-wrap-style, and create the text-wrap shorthand. r=firefox-style-system-reviewers,emilio

This depends on having `text-wrap-mode`, introduced in bug 1852478 as part of
turning `white-space` into a shorthand.

Differential Revision: https://phabricator.services.mozilla.com/D198791
